Taxonomies: Everything You Need to Know to Start a Taxonomy from Scratch

Sign up or log in to save this to your schedule, view media, leave feedback and see who's attending!

In this introductory session that is part theory and part practice, the focus will be on how to start creating a taxonomy. Following a presentation of taxonomy basics and techniques to get started and some case examples by the author of The Accidental Taxonomist, there will be an interactive component of working together to build a small taxonomy with audience input.

Program Take-aways: 

  1. Learn the basics of what a taxonomy is.

  2. Get some actual experience choosing taxonomy terms and along the way, learn common pitfalls.
